Reggae wall is a beautiful crag with perma draws on the harder routes so you can push yourself without worrying about leaving gear behind. Early Start to the day.
Requirements:
Crag is mostly 5.11 routes with a few 5.10 and 5.12 routes. So you should be able to at least top rope 5.11- in order to enjoy this area. You should also be able to clean anchors and give a soft catch.
Gear: Harness, rock shoes, chalk bag, and belay device, personal anchor system, anchor material, rope, ~12 quick draws, . We will discuss shared gear in the chat (rope, anchor material, and draws).
Food/Drinks : Bring enough food and water for ~6 hours at the crag (~2 or 3L of water, snacks, lunch... maybe a second lunch).

Weather, Route Info:
We will be climbing if the rock is dry. If no heavy rain the day prior and 40% or less chance of precipitation
